Course Details

Introduction to Data-Driven Artificial Intelligence: Understanding AI principles, applications, and benefits in the retail EV charging industry.
Data Analytics for Retail EV Charging: Collecting, processing, and interpreting data from EV charging stations for data-driven decision making.
Machine Learning Techniques: Overview of supervised, unsupervised, and reinforcement learning, and their applications in retail EV charging efficiency.
Deep Learning for EV Charging Optimization: Applying neural networks for predicting and optimizing EV charging behavior.
Natural Language Processing (NLP) in Retail: Using NLP techniques for analyzing customer feedback and improving retail EV charging services.
Computer Vision for EV Charging Infrastructure: Applying computer vision for monitoring EV charging station usage and maintenance.
AI Ethics and Bias: Ensuring ethical AI development and deployment to avoid biased decision-making in retail EV charging.
AI Implementation and Maintenance: Best practices for deploying and maintaining AI models in retail EV charging systems.
Future Trends in AI for Retail EV Charging: Exploring emerging AI technologies and their potential impact on the retail EV charging industry.

Career Path

The Certificate in Data-Driven Artificial Intelligence for Retail EV Charging Efficiency focuses on in-demand roles for powering smart electric vehicle (EV) charging infrastructure. This data-centric program cultivates talents with AI and machine learning skills to optimize retail EV charging efficiency. With a 3D pie chart, we'll explore the distribution of AI roles and their relevance to the industry. 1. Data Scientist: **45%** Data Scientists analyze large datasets to extract valuable insights and create predictive models. In the context of retail EV charging, these professionals leverage AI and machine learning to optimize charging patterns, reduce energy costs, and minimize environmental impact. 2. Machine Learning Engineer: **30%** Machine Learning Engineers design, implement, and maintain machine learning systems. In this sector, they develop intelligent algorithms to control EV charging stations and predict energy demand. This expertise ensures seamless integration of AI technologies in retail charging infrastructures. 3. Data Engineer: **15%** Data Engineers build and maintain data systems and pipelines to support data scientists and machine learning engineers. They create reliable and efficient data infrastructures for retail EV charging, enabling large-scale data processing and AI-driven decision-making. 4. Business Intelligence Developer: **10%** Business Intelligence Developers transform complex data into actionable insights. For retail EV charging, they develop dashboards and reports to monitor charging station performance, energy consumption, and cost efficiency. Their role empowers businesses to make informed decisions and maximize revenue.
